About OAK
Oakland International Airport (OAK) is a convenient Bay Area airport located just across the bay from San Francisco. Known for its easier access, shorter security lines, and lower fares compared to SFO, OAK is a popular choice for budget-conscious travelers. The airport is directly connected to BART rapid transit, making it easy to reach San Francisco, Berkeley, and the East Bay without a car. It serves as a focus city for Southwest Airlines.
Why "OAK"?
OAK stands for Oakland, the city where the airport is located in the East Bay region of the San Francisco Bay Area.

Terminals
Terminal 1
The larger terminal serving Southwest Airlines and other domestic carriers. Recently renovated with improved concessions, seating areas, and charging stations. Connected to Terminal 2 post-security.
Terminal 2
Serves Delta, Hawaiian Airlines, and international flights. Smaller but well-maintained terminal with a relaxed vibe. Features the international arrivals area.

Getting There & Away
BART (Bay Area Rapid Transit) connects directly to the airport via the OAK Airport Connector. Buses, taxis, and rideshare available. AC Transit buses serve local East Bay destinations.
Taxi
$35-50 to downtown San Francisco
25-40 minutes to city center
Public Transport
$10.95 (BART to SF)
35-45 minutes to downtown SF to city center

What to Do During a Layover
Explore the City
These activities require leaving the airport. Make sure you have valid visa and enough time before your next flight.
Jack London Square
Waterfront district on the Oakland Estuary with restaurants, shops, and historic sites including Heinold's First and Last Chance Saloon. About 20 minutes from the airport by rideshare.
Walk Around Lake Merritt
Scenic 3.4-mile walk around this urban tidal lagoon in the heart of Oakland. Beautiful birdwatching, gardens, and views of the city skyline. Easily reached by BART.
Oakland Museum of California
Excellent museum showcasing California art, history, and natural science. Located near Lake Merritt, easily accessible by BART. Free admission on First Fridays.

Insider Tips
OAK is often significantly cheaper than SFO for the same routes. The BART connection makes it easy to get to San Francisco in about 35 minutes. Security lines are typically much shorter than SFO. Terminal 1 and Terminal 2 are connected post-security, so you can walk between them.
